SAW MILL FIRE BRINGS OUT FOUR FIRE COMPANIES ON SUNDAY By Hometown2 May 3, 2021 | 6:22 AM Four fire departments were called out for a fire at a saw mill Sunday afternoon in Northern Indiana County. Indiana County 911 reported the fire at 12:53 PM. Initial reports say that a shed was fully involved at a sawmill at the intersection of South Elkin and Banks Road between Plumville and Smicksburg. Plumville, Marion Center, Dayton and Rural Valley fire departments were dispatched at the time along with Citizens’ Ambulance. Creekside, Perry Township and Clymer Fire Departments were called in for stand by detail. This was part of a busy day of calls of different types for Indiana County Emergency Responders.
